    Assistant Professor, Department of Management

    Tenure-track faculty position available August 19, 2016. 

    Responsibilities:  teach undergraduate and graduate courses in strategy, entrepreneurship, or other courses; conduct research and engage in service to the university and profession.

    Minimum qualifications:  Ph.D. in management or other business-related field (ABD near completion considered but degree must be completed by August 1, 2016); evidence of scholarly research and teaching experience in management or related field; experience in management or business-related field.

    Preferred qualifications: full-time teaching experience in strategy, entrepreneurship or other business related field at the university level, including teaching experience with new technologies; Ph.D. in strategy, entrepreneurship or other business-related field; significant record of publications in refereed journals in the strategy, entrepreneurship or management area.
